**Ticket CAT-1192 — Catalogue import stalls at 40%**

Importing the Merrowfield branch catalogue into Shelfwright hangs mid-batch. Parser chokes on records with empty subject fields; retry loop never exits. Repro on staging every time with the Merrowfield dump. Fix: skip-and-log instead of retry. Needs review before Thursday's sync. Stalls occur only on the build noted below.

build token for kawip-fawip: htk3_e49

## Authentication

This repo contains the dataloader fix for the N+1 queries in the Quillbase GraphQL layer. To run the integration suite, the test harness must call the internal schema registry, which requires an API key — your personal login will not work here. Keys are environment-scoped, so use only the staging one and never commit it. The staging registry key is provided below.

API key for hadup-kahof: vxb2-7s

**Q: How do I add a custom validator to Fieldwright?**

Fieldwright loads validator plugins from the `validators/` registry at startup — just implement the `Check` interface and register a name. No core changes needed. Sample plugins live in the starter repo. If your plugin isn't being picked up, or you want it listed in the shared catalog, email the platform crew.

pager mailbox: holius@nelvrogrid.internal

Ticket: Config drift on Addrly autocomplete widget

Staging and prod disagree again. Prod is serving the old suggestion limit and debounce interval; staging has the new values from release 3.9. Suspect the last hotfix bypassed the config pipeline. Blocking Friday's release until prod matches the approved baseline. Please confirm rollout once synced. Expected values for prod are listed below.

config for yahof-tajop:
zorath:
  pin: 7493
  metrics_host: metrics.zorath.tolvaqsys.internal
  tenant: praiel
  seal: seal_fd9cd4f1